Job Summary

As an Analyst in the Global Finance & Business Management (GF&BM) team, you will deliver high-quality financial services and drive strategic initiatives across our business. You will have the opportunity to collaborate with experts, contribute to impactful projects, and develop your skills through structured rotations. We support your growth with training, mentoring, and exposure to senior leaders. You will help us innovate and deliver solutions for our clients in a dynamic, inclusive environment.

Job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with line of business controllers, middle office, and operations to understand monthly profit and loss
  • Manage the monthly consolidation of income statements and balance sheets
  • Develop and maintain financial reports and schedules in accordance with CIS and LOCAL GAAP
  • Partner with business teams and controllers to ensure month-end controls align with legal entity standards
  • Prepare monthly General Ledger Attestation documentation
  • Complete firmwide and local regulatory reporting within defined timelines
  • Adhere to SOX, RCSA, audits, quality assurance, and other MIS functions
  • Control post-closing entries and consolidation adjustments
  • Perform control procedures to ensure the integrity of reported financial results
  • Monitor and analyze key business performance drivers against plan and forecast, providing insightful commentary
  • Participate in key projects and automation initiatives

Required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ills

  • Qualified Chartered Accountant (CA)
  • Completed 3 years of articleship
  • Minimum 0 months post-CA work experience
  • 0-1 year post-articleship and pre-qualification experience
  • Strong academic background and interest in financial management
  • Ability to thrive in a dynamic, collaborative environment
  • Basic understanding of financial statements, accounting procedures, reporting, and variance analysis
  • Proficiency in Excel and PowerPoint
  • Willingness to work from our Mumbai or Bengaluru offices
  • Flexibility to work in Asia and UK time zones
